Anyway, here are some fabulous podcasts for the entrepreneur available from iTunes for free. If you search for the phrases I mention and then press ‘subcribe’ next to the show name on iTunes, you will get the latest show downloaded with an option to ‘get’ the rest. Whenever you log into iTunes again the latest shows will be downloaded. I have also included the iTunes URL for those who already have iTunes.

1. The Shoemoney Show. The link takes you to the website for this show and you can hear the podcasts there. On iTunes search for ‘Shoemoney Show’. Basically it is Jermey Schoemaker of ‘Shoemoney’ fame interviewing people and making comment. I like the show, its laid back, entertaining and informative. I would recommend the Seth Godin show in particular.

2. Entrepreneurs- Journey. Again I have linked to the site because the podccasts are there. On iTunes search ‘entrepreneurs-journey’. Yaro Starak is an Aussie who is successful on the web. He interviews other online entrepreneurs who reveal some of the secrets to their success. The Shoemoney interview is very good.

3. Stanford University. On iTunes search for ‘Business Leaders and Entrepreneurs Stanford University’. You will see the blue ‘album cover’ in the results click on the entrepreneurs one. This is a great podcast of Stanford lectures and has most of the top online entrepreneurs in the industry on a podcast at some stage.

4. Internet Marketing Podcast. Another link to the site. On iTunes the search term is ‘Internet Marketing: Tips and Advice”. Bizzarely a fly fishing podcast comes up too.. bonus if you are a fly fisherman I guess. Andy White of Wired World Media and Daniel Rowles from AI Digital discuss Internet Marketing tactics and interviews entrepreneurs.

5. Tyrone Shum. On iTunes search for ‘Internet Business Podcast Tyrone’. Again Tyrone interviews other successful Internet entrepreneurs. This was one of the first podcasts I found on iTunes and I still listen to it even though there are other, more well known, podcasters out there.

6. Internet Business Mastery. iTunes search ‘Internet Business Mastery’. Sterling and Jay talk abut the web, how to make money and various tips about how to make money online. I enjoy the show, sometimes it is a bit over the top ‘chessy’ but the bottom line is that the strategies are great and the show is entertaining.

7. Cambridge University. iTunes search is ‘entrepreneurs Cambridge’. Definately not the Shoemoney show, this is more of an intellectual look at entrepreneurship, as you would probably imagine from the famous UK university. The podcasts interview some of the great entrepreneurship thinkers of the day. I really got into this after being a little sceptical.

8. Yale University. iTunes search ‘Yale Business and Management’. Oddly entitled ‘netcasts’ these are part of what was termed the ‘speakers series’ and are very interesting indeed. Titles such as ‘Building a billion dollar business in China’ and ‘Conscious Capitalism’ give you n idea of how thee podcasts are structured. For the offline and online entrepreneurs these are really interesting and instructional.

9. Entrepreneurship and Business Course. Professor Mark Juliano teaches business at Carnegie Mellon University and this is his step by step course. I don’t know about you but my parents could never have afforded to send me to this University so if you want some free courses from a top University. Listen to this. I enjoyed it immensely.

10. Oxford University – building a business. iTunes search ‘Oxford University Building a Business. I included this for all those people who are looking at starting their own business. This is a step by step guide on some of the practicalities. It is basic but very good advice from the other famous UK University.
